Od studentske prakse do Junior Frontend Developera
Antonio nam se pridružio na frontend developer praksi u 12. mjesecu 2018. godine. Nakon uspješno odrađene prakse nastavio je raditi u našem Pimcore web development timu.
Kako se snašao u preuzimanju veće odgovornosti, koji projekt mu je najdraži te razmišlja li o mentorskoj ulozi, saznaj u nastavku!
Što bi istaknuo kao razliku između vremena kada si obavljao frontend praksu, do sada kada si junior frontend developer?
Osim što sam promijenio ured (Antonio je praksu proveo u uredu za praktikante), razlika je definitivno u odgovornosti koju imam otkako radim na studentski ugovor.
Komuniciram s klijentima i povezujem svoje dijelove koda s ostatkom tima koje naposljetku daju konačan proizvod odnosno stranicu/aplikaciju. Osim toga na praksi nisam morao obraćati pažnju na svaki detalj i funkcionalnost na stranici što je sad na projektima obavezno.
Na koliko projekata si do sada sudjelovao i imaš li najdraži?
Trenutno sam na 4. projektu, iako sam od prošla 3 na samo jednom projektu sudjelovao u stvaranju od početka do kraja. Taj projekt mi je ujedno i najdraži jer sam u relativno kratkom vremenskom roku uspio shvatiti koncept CMS-a (Content management system), pohvatati kako povezati svoj kod s kodom ostatkom ekipe, te se upoznati i razviti dobru komunikaciju s kolegama u uredu.
Tijekom projekta sam naučio najbolje prakse što se tiče JavaScripta – ES6 metode pisanja JS koda, Ajax pozive, korisne js biblioteke, itd., organizaciju CSS file-ova i kako to sve ukomponirati pomoću gulpa/Webpacka.
Na kojim tehnologijama si do sada radio?
Na praksi sam radio s HTML-om, CSS-om- i JS-om (frontend standardi, osnove sam znao tako da sam tu učio malo naprednije stvari), prijelom stranice, jednostavne API pozive, te nakon toga React i Redux store. Te tehnologije sam koristio za izradu stranica poput news portala, biblioteke s posuđivanjem i ocjenjivanjem knjiga, chat aplikacije i slično.
Tijekom prakse mi je ponuđeno učenje o digitalnoj platformi Pimcore. Kad sam vidio njegove mogućnosti i način manipulacije podacima počeo sam se zanimati i polako proučavati dokumentaciju, tako da kad je došlo vrijeme završetka prakse mogao sam se priključiti timu koji je radio na projektima isključivo na Pimcore platformi.
Postoji li nova tehnologija koju želiš naučiti u bližoj budućnosti?
Ne nužno tehnologije, ali neke od stvari koje bih volio naučiti su: alati za testiranje (Jest, enzyme, Cypress), izrada desktop aplikacija (electron), Vue.js framework, SEO najbolje prakse itd. I svakako usavršiti znanja trenutnih tehnologija koje koristim.
Koji ti je bio najveći izazov do sada?
Najveći izazov mi je bio uključivanje u projekte nakon prakse. Osim što sam u developerskom smislu početnik, još puno drugih stvari mi je također bilo nepoznato poput rada na git branchevima, vođenje evidencije sati kroz dan i surađivanje direktno s backend developerima, dizajnerima, projekt menadžerom itd.
Ali evo sada kad je sve to iza mene sretan sam na prilici koja mi se pružila i na znanju koje sam pritom stekao. Mislim da će mi to sve itekako pomoći u budućnosti.
P.S. Ako nešto ne radi, backend je kriv! 🙂
Raduješ li se mentorskom poslu?
Iskreno, radujem se jer je to jedan od izazova u kojima se nisam okušao, a htio bih. Dok s druge strane želim biti što spremniji kada/ako za to dođe vrijeme, jer želim što bolje prenijeti znanje na potencijalne praktikante u budućnosti. Isto tako odgovornost je velika jer mentor može biti jedan od faktora hoće li se netko nastaviti baviti područjem koje ga zanima i hoće li ostati u tvrtki gdje je radio s tim mentorom.
Planovi za budućnost?
“Tjerati” fakultetske obveze naprijed i razvijati se kao developer. Development općenito jako brzo napreduje, tako da je veliki uspjeh biti u korak s trendovima i to je ono čemu težim. Neki optimistični cilj bi bio dostići mentora, pa da ga ne moram više vući za rukav 🙂
Mi držimo fige da Antonio na vrijeme riješi sve svoje obveze na fakultetu i želimo mu još puno uspješnih projekata s njegovim web timom!
Antonio je praksu započeo u uredu s praktikantima gdje je za rješavanje svakog zadatka imao mentora koji mu je pomogao kada bi se našao pred nekim izazovom. Nakon što je završio praksu, ponuđen mu je studentski ugovor i pridruživanje jednom od naša 3 web tima.
Osim što svaki od naših praktikanata dobije svog mentora, isto tako mu se prezentira individualni plan učenja unutar kojeg se nalazi razrađeni plan učenja za mjesece koji su pred praktikantom. Na taj način, svaki naš praktikant zna točno što iduće mora učiti i što se od njega očekuje kako bi pratio ritam tima i bio u skladu s tehnologijama na kojima radimo.
Mentori pružaju redovan feedback praktikantima jer nam je bitno greške svesti na minimum i maximalno iskoristiti volju i želju praktikanata za osobnim razvojem.
Kao što Antonio kaže, fakultet je na prvom mjestu i uvijek smo otvoreni prilagoditi se vašim obvezama na fakultetu! Bitno je da se koordinirate s mentorom koji će prilagoditi zadatke i rokove po vašem predznanju i obvezama na faksu!
Pridruži se i ti web development timu!
Praksa predstavlja priliku za učenjem i razvojem. Kao i Antonio, ako se odlučiš praksu obavljati u Factoryu, radit ćeš po individualnom planu prakse i učenja uz vlastitog mentora.
Također, frontend je samo jedna od praksi na koje se možeš prijaviti tijekom cijele godine. Možeš naučiti više o backend developmentu, ili se prijaviti na iOS praksu ili Android praksu . Ovisno o onome što te zanima i gdje se vidiš.
Za dodatno iskustvo naših praktikanata, pogledajte video u kojem 4 praktikanta pričaju o njihovom iskustvu s prakse i kako su nakon studentske prakse nastavili suradnju s nama, bilo putem ugovora o radu ili nastavka suradnje preko plaćene studentske prakse.
Ukoliko imaš dodatnih pitanja uputi mail našem HR uredu na [email protected]
Očekujemo tvoju prijavu!
Kako biste ostali u tijeku s novostima, pratite nas na društvenim mrežama – Facebook – Twitter – LinkedIn – Instagram